What are the monsters on I Am Legend?

The infected are portrayed as nocturnal, feral creatures of limited intelligence who hunt the uninfected with berserker-like rage. Other creatures, such as dogs, are also infected by the virus.

What is the plot of I Am Legend?

Robert Neville (Will Smith), a brilliant scientist, is a survivor of a man-made plague that transforms humans into bloodthirsty mutants. He wanders alone through New York City, calling out for other possible survivors, and works on finding a cure for the plague using his own immune blood. Neville knows he is badly outnumbered and the odds are against him, and all the while, the infected wait for him to make a mistake that will deliver Neville into their hands.

Is I Am Legend a remake of a Charlton Heston movie?

The Omega Man
I Am Legend was itself a remake of the 1971 Charlton Heston film The Omega Man, with both films based on Richard Matheson’s 1954 novel I Am Legend.

When was I Am Legend written?

First published in 1953, the novel is a taut, realistic chiller about a postapocalyptic world in which germ warfare creates a biological plague that turns humans into bloodsuckers. What was the original version of I Am Legend?

In 1954 Richard Matheson published I Am Legend, and since its original run it has been adapted for film a total of four times; The Last Man on Earth (1964), The Omega Man (1971), I Am Legend (2007) and the unofficial fourth I Am Omega (also released in 2007).

Who are the monsters in I Am Legend?

Background Information and Notes In Richard Matheson ‘s novel I Am Legend, the monsters are Vampires which started off as a deadly virus released into the world by scientists. The similarities between the monsters in the novel and in the film is that they both only come out at night to hunt and they both feed on blood.

Who are the vampires in I Am Legend?

The vampires of Richard Matheson’s story I Am Legend are very similar to vampires of myth and folklore, but whereas classic vampires are believed to be related to demons and have magical qualities about them, the origins of Matheson’s vampires are based in the realm of science.

Is the movie I Am Legend based on a true story?

I Am Legend is based on the book I Am Legend by Richard Matheson. It’s a 1950s era book when the zombies as we know them today didn’t even exist. In the book they are basically vampires, he uses mirrors, crosses, garlic, stakes and the like to ward them off. He researches their symptoms as if they are vampires.
